Komes Imperial Stout



Komes Imperial Stout is a strong and intensive, top-fermented beer brewed with Ukrainian hop varieties (Klon and Slovianka). The flavour is distinctly roasted with coffee and chocolate notes thanks to roasted barley. After long storage in the brewery, the alcohol in the beer does not irritate but rather delicately warming. Rich and oily owing to rye malt. Within 36 months of its minimum shelf life, it becomes smoother and acquires more and more dark fruit notes.
